<p>An electrically heated steam quality measurement device (12) which includes a steam inlet (22), a high wall density cartridge heater element (46), an outer tubular housing (36), a pressure sensor (62, 64), temperature sensors (52, 54) flow measurement device (60), steam outlet (68), and a microprocessor based electronics readout device and controller (18). A steam sample of unknown steam quality is extracted from a fossil or nuclear power plant piping system (20)and directed through this device. A globe valve (66) downstream of this unit may be adjusted to ensure that the steam flow through the unit is adequate to ensure that an iso-kinetic steam sample is being acquired. The controller adjusts the power input to the heater to achieve superheated steam at the outlet in the range of 50 DEG to 100 DEG F. The readout device continually monitors the mass flow of superheated steam, inlet and outlet steam temperatures, and power input to the heater. With this information the steam quality is calculated using conventional engineering equations and displayed continuously.The information can also be transmitted to a computer for further calculations and storage.</p> |
